The Phison PS3111-S11-13 is a DRAM-less SATA III SSD controller widely used in budget-friendly consumer drives like the Kingston A400, Goodram CX300, and Patriot Burst. While it offers efficient performance for its class, it is notorious for a firmware bug that can render drives inaccessible, frequently appearing in BIOS as "SATAFIRM S11". The most documented aspect of this controller is its tendency to enter a "panic mode" or ROM mode.
Symptoms: The drive is detected in BIOS as "SATAFIRM S11" with 0 bytes or a tiny placeholder capacity (e.g., 2MB), and the OS cannot access data.
